What did the leaders of the 1916 Easter Rising hope to achieve? (2003)•Establish an Irish Republic•‘Blood sacrifice’•Social justice•General uprising against the British

How did the Rising affect events in Ireland between 1916 and the end of 1919?•1918 election•Formation of Dail Eireann•Start of Anglo-Irish War

•In what ways did the terms of the Treaty of Versailles cause German anger?

•Loss of German territory•Controls on Germany’s armed forces•Responsibility for causing WWI

What measures were taken in the period 1919-1929 to maintain peace?

•The idea of collective security through a League of Nations•Locarno Treaty•Dawes Plan•Kellogg-Briand pact
